SJK accept Liverpool whiz Allan unlikely to extend stay

Finland's SJK are delighted with the impact on-loan Liverpool midfielder Allan Rodrigues de Souza has made this season.

The Brazilian joined the Reds over the summer from Internacional and was immediately sent on-loan to Seinäjoen Jalkapallokerho.

The midfielder settled instantly, becoming a first-choice for coach Simo Valakari and getting amongst the goals for his new club.

SJK press officer Lari Paski told tribalfootball.com: "We are extremely happy with how Allan has settled in, he has shown maturity beyond his years both on and off the field and has handled the responsibility and pressure that comes with playing in high pressure games with ease.

"He is a real big talent."

The Finnish season concludes later this month and SJK management concede extending Allan's loan into next season is unlikely.

Paski adds: "We have to be realistic and we can't see this being extended any further, Allan has shown he can play at this level and he has the capability to play much higher, for his own development he should take the next step, where that is, Liverpool must decide..."
